A new £4.5 million cashback incentive to help people install renewable and energy efficiency measures in their homes has been announced by the Scottish Government.​

Responding, Helen Melone, Senior Policy Manager at Scottish Renewables, said: 

“Renewable technologies like heat pumps and solar thermal panels provided just 6.5% of Scotland’s non-electrical heat demand in 2019, the latest figures available. This means we are a long way from meeting our target that 11% of heat will be delivered from renewables by 2020, so we are pleased to see The Scottish Government announcing a new £4.5 million cashback incentive to help people install renewable and energy efficiency measures in their homes.

“Heat makes up 55% of the energy used in Scotland and decarbonising heating is essential if we are to meet our net-zero targets. We look forward to working with our members and governments in both Edinburgh and Westminster as they accelerate the shift to the low-carbon energy system which we need to tackle climate change.”
